Step 1: Express the quadratic equation in standard form. Step 2: Factor the quadratic expression. Step 3: Apply the zero-product property and set each variable factor equal to 0. Step 4: Solve the resulting linear equations. For example, we can solve x2 − 4 = 0 by factoring as follows: The two solutions are −2 and 2.Apr 5, 2021 ... If a and b are negative, then the square root of them must be imaginary: ⁺√a = xi. ⁺√b = yi. x and y must be positive (and of course real), because we are dealing with the principal square roots. ⁺√a • ⁺√b = xi (yi) = -xy. -xy must be a negative real number because x and y are both positive real numbers.

Generally, a square root equation is solved by isolating the square root (or radical), squaring both sides to get rid of the square root, and then solving the resulting equation. Solutions must be checked by substituting them into the original equation, because squaring both sides can create extraneous (invalid) solutions. Example: Solve w 2 = a. Answer: w = √a and w = −√a. ... There are two square roots, but the symbol √ means just the principal square root. Example: The square roots of 36 are 6 and −6. ( 186 votes) Flag.Unbeknownst to many, the origin of one of their favorite Latin dances—rumba—is actually the ancient kingdom of Kongo, that is now the Democratic Republic of Congo and neighboring C...Step 2: Multiply the divisor and integer (quotient) to get the number to be subtracted from the dividend. Step 3: Subtract the number from the dividend. Step 4: Bring down the remainder and another digit (if any) from the dividend. Step 5: Continue the above process till the remainder is 0 or less than the divisor.The value of the square root of 289 is equal to 17. In radical form, it is represented as √289 = 17.
